Zahra Rahim is a Lecturer within the Adult Nursing team and a Fellow of the Higher Education Academy (FHEA). She is a Registered Adult Nurse with a background in Emergency Medicine, Critical Care and Cruise Ship Nursing.

Zahra brings extensive knowledge and expertise to inspire the future generations of nurses. With a dedicated focus on professional development and education, she is committed to developing her students and preparing them for a successful career in healthcare. Previous experience working within Emergency Medicine and Critical Care has allowed her to enrich her clinical expertise and through mentoring students, she has developed her own innovative teaching methods through a blend of different learning theories such as behaviourism, cognitivism and humanism.

Zahra is passionate about integrating new pedagogical approaches to enhance the learning experience of her students. One key area she encompasses this is through Clinical Skills and Simulation education. She is the Module Leader for Level 6 Advancing Nursing Science and Practice, alongside taking an active role in the recruitment process for potential nursing students. She is an advocate of incorporating nursing with overseas travel and is enthusiastic about educating her students about the wide range of opportunities nursing has to offer. She enjoys sharing stories of her experience working within the medical team onboard cruise ships.

Research interests

Zahra's current research interests include travel medicine and integrating innovative clinical skills and simulation education into her teaching. She is currently conducting a systematic review on Female Genital Mutilation (FGM), in collaboration with a colleague in Utah, USA. This research aims to provide a comprehensive understanding of FGM and its impact beyond Western viewpoints.

Zahra has also recently completed a project to develop field-specific simulation scenarios for adult and mental health nursing students, to enable authentic learning and reflective practice to take place, with the aim of enhancing parity of esteem.
